2 votes

Answer:

It takes 500 seconds

Explanation:

Light travels at a rate of 3.0 ×
10^(8) meters per second.

Distance of earth from the sun is 1.5 ×
10^(11) meters.

We have to calculate the time it takes to reach the earth from sun

Since speed =
(Distance)/(Time)

3.0 ×
10^(8) =
(1.5* 10^(11))/(T)

T =
(1.5* 10^(11))/(3* 10^(8))

= 0.5 ×
10^(11) ×
10^(-8)

= 0.5 ×
10^(11-8)

= 0.5 ×
10^(3)

= 500 seconds.

It takes 500 seconds for light to travel from the sun to the earth.
